A series of novel dinuclear platinum(II) complexes with a chiral tetradentate ligand, (1R, 1'R, 2R, 2'R)-N-1, N-1'-(1,2-phenylenebis(methylene))dicyclohexane-1,2-diamine (HL), and mono-carboxylic acid derivatives as ligands have been designed, synthesized, and characterized. In vitro cytotoxicity evaluation of synthesized complexes against human HepG2, A549, HCT-116, and MCF-7 cancer cell lines has been conducted by MTT assays. All compounds showed antitumor activity to HepG-2 and HCT-116 cell lines. Compound L2 exhibited better cytotoxicity than that of carboplatin against HepG-2 and A549 cell lines and also showed comparable activity against HCT-116 cell line. [GRAPHICS]
